Weekly Horary Astrology
"Is my wife deceiving me?"
Horary astrology question
This question was received on April 14, 2005, at 6:11:09 pm EEDT, in Tirgu Mures, Romania (24e33, 46n33). No other info available on the question.
The man asking the question is represented by Venus, 1st house ruler, in a very weakened condition: in exile in Aries and combust.
His wife is represented by Mars, peregrine, so not in a power position either, although stronger than Venus.
The alleged affair of the wife would be represented by the Sun, ruler of the 5th house (love) from the 7th (wife).
There are several indications in this chart which ultimately lead to the 'yes' answer:
the Moon sextile Sun's antiscia (05Vir13) - this an aspect between the main significators
the Moon afflicts by square the Ascendant-Descendant axis - that is the husband-wife relationship
no direct aspect, collection or translation of light between the 1st and 7th house rulers, Venus and Mars, that would indicate a strong marital relationship
Venus (husband) receives Mars by term (he loves/cares about her), but Venus is not received back in Mars' term (but in Saturn's; keyword: solitude)
separating aspect between the 1st and 7th house Almutens, Saturn and the Sun, indicating a weakening in the relationship (Almuten = the planet which has most essential dignities at a house cusp's degree, sometimes more than the common house ruler)
the Sun is both the ruler of the turned 5th house from the 7th (wife's affair) and Almuten of the 7th (wife)
These indications allow the conclusion that the wife is deceiving him.
